“John Yancey” is the second album Illa J will release on Jakarta Records, following the successful release of HOME last year. The project is the second collaboration with Los Angeles based producer Calvin Valentine, who once again contributed all of the production for the long player. While “Home” was largely inspired by Illa’s native city of Detroit, “John Yancey” now focuses on his time in California.“(This album is) Definitely more personal than all of my projects, nothing specific, but I basically talk about about the ups and downs of all my relationships over the past 10 years, still grieving about my bro, etc. This one is trippy because the first single comes out a day before my 32nd birthday and the original title was 32 because this is a special year to me because my brother died at that age so it had a lot of meaning. But it makes sense that it ended up being called John Yancey because for so long in my career I felt like I was tryna be me and my brother, and I'm finally at peace, like I'm not J Dilla's younger brother Illa J, I'm James younger brother John.” While the story of the album might have changed, there are certain continuities as well, built around the strong foundation of the combination of Illa’s voice and Calvin Valentine’s soulful sample based production. The previous album already saw Illa J incorporate more singing into his raps and he goes down this path even further: “I wanted to emphasize the singing but use more of my natural singing voice, as well as rap more than on HOME.” In regards to the music, Calvin wanted to make the project sound “a bit more polished where HOME was purposely rough around the edges.” Still, the production remains soulful and rich with layers to leave things interesting for the listener, the more spins you give the record.The cover was created by Robert Winter, a Cologne based photographer who was also behind the visual appearance of HOME.

Illa J takes us on a trip to his hometown Detroit with his third solo album HOME. following his self titled LP, Illa J sometimes known as "John Regal" (born October 13,1986 in Detroit, Michigan) is a singer, songwriter, rapper, producer, multi instrumentalist. He takes us on a trip to his hometown Detroit with his third solo album HOME. His last LP successfully took Illa J out of his brother and hiphop legend J Dilla‘s shadow to show he is in his own lane. Yet, Yancey still felt as though he was in a box labeled rapper. Teaming up with producer Calvin Valentine, who entirely produced the album, HOME is Illa J‘s first album to properly showcase the full extent of his vocal range to put him in the singer-songwriter conversation. The listener can feel the soulfulness of this LP through Illa J‘s singing and Valentines‘ smooth production.On „Sam Cook“ which is an ode to Illa J‘s father who ghostwrote for Motown, Yancey dives into his falsetto that is reminiscent of D‘Angelo, Bilal and Al Green. While keeping his focus on singing. Illa J sprinkles the album with rap verses. On „7Mile“ his vocals smoothly float over the more raw/alternative cut laid by Valentine. The album title track „Home“ completes his album and solidifies Illa J‘s artistry as a well rounded singer who can rap.Illa J is a solo artists, former member of legendary group Slum Village. Active in the music industry since 2006 in L.A and Detroit, Illa J has released two solo albums, 2008’s Yancey Boys via Delicious Vinyl and 2015’s self titled LP Illa J via Bastard Jazz Records. In 2014, while refocusing on his solo career and stepping out of Slum Village, Illa J relocated to Montreal for a fresh new start. He has since entrenched himself in the Canadian music scene by collaborating with some of Canada’s finest emcees and producers including Moka Only, Potatohead People and Kaytranada.His recent collaborations have been with jazz legend, Robert Glasper in concert and on record for his Miles Davis tribute project Everything’s Beautiful. Illa J also had the privilege to collaborate with hip hop legend Phife Dawg from ATCQ on his double LP nutshell. Other features include Slum Village’s critically acclaimed album YES & famed UK producer Tom Misch Beat Tape 2.

Detroit rapper/singer/songwriter & brother of the late great J DIlla & member of Slum Village, steps forward w/the able assistance of Potatohead People for a brilliantly-produced, diverse, & long overdue solo effort.
